Step 4: Standardize – Make it easy to maintain - simplify and standardize.
To ensure that the first three steps (sort, shine, set in order) in your Five S program continue to be effective, the fourth step is to simplify and standardize.
Standardize good practices
The good practices developed in steps 1 through 3 should be standardized and made easy to accomplish. Develop a work structure that will support the new practices and make them into habits. As you learn more, update and modify the standards to make the process simpler and easier.
Avoid old habits
One of the hardest steps is avoiding old work habits. It's easy to slip back into what you've been doing for years. That's what everyone is familiar with. It feels comfortable.
Use standards
Use standards to help people work into new habits that are a part of your Five S program.
